
Hand painting
Hand painting is a technique where artists apply paint directly onto a surface using their hands instead of brushes or tools. This method allows for a tactile connection with the artwork, enabling expressive gestures and textures that can be difficult to achieve with brushes. It is often used in creative art forms, murals, or decorative projects to create bold, personal, and dynamic visual effects. Hand painting emphasizes the artist's physical touch, making each piece unique and imbued with a sense of immediacy and intimacy.
